Masters in Computer Science UK
Masters in Computer Science UK is an intensive, globally recognized postgraduate degree. Most programs take 1 year to complete, but many universities offer 2-year options with an industrial placement. Annual tuition fees typically range from £15,000 to £45,000 (≈ ₹19.17 L – ₹57.52 L) for international students.
Masters in Computer Science UK is a postgraduate degree for students who want advanced skills in programming, Artificial Intelligence, data science, cybersecurity, software engineering, cloud computing, and research. It is a good choice for students who want a globally recognised tech degree in a shorter duration.
The table below gives a quick overview of Masters in Computer Science UK for international students:-
Key Point | Details | Approx. Value |
Top University | University of Oxford | QS Subject Rank #4 |
Course Level | Postgraduate / Master’s | MSc, MPhil, or related degree |
Duration | Full-time study | Usually 1 year |
Top Fields | AI, Data Science, Cybersecurity, Software | Career-focused options |
Tuition Fees | Varies by university | £26,100–£55,663/year (≈ ₹33.41–₹71.25 L/year) |
Living Fund Proof | London / outside London | £1,529 / £1,171 per month (≈ ₹1.96 L–₹1.5 L/month) |
Student Visa Fee | Application from outside UK | £558 (≈ ₹71,424) |
Work During Study | Full-time degree students | Up to 20 hours/week during term time |
Career Scope | Software, AI, cloud, data, cybersecurity | Role and skill-based salaries |
This article covers top universities, fees, eligibility, admission process, scholarships, specialisations, visa rules, work options, and jobs after MSc Computer Science in UK.
Top Universities for Masters in Computer Science UK
UK has some of the world’s strongest universities for Computer Science and Information Systems. These universities are known for research quality, technical modules, industry exposure, and career support.
As per QS World University Rankings by Subject 2026, Oxford, Cambridge, Imperial, UCL, Edinburgh, King’s College London, and Manchester are among the top UK choices for Computer Science.
The table below highlights top masters in computer science UK universities with QS subject rank and estimated annual tuition fees.
University | QS World University Rankings by Subject 2026: Computer Science
| Approx. Annual Tuition Fees |
University of Oxford | #4 | £43,730 (≈ ₹55.97 L) |
University of Cambridge | #8 | £55,663 (≈ ₹71.25 L) |
Imperial College London | #12 | £46,000 (≈ ₹58.88 L) |
UCL | #20 | £42,700 (≈ ₹54.66 L) |
University of Edinburgh | #22 | £26,100–£45,000 (≈ ₹33.4 L–₹57.6 L) |
King’s College London | #46 | £40,450 (≈ ₹51.78 L) |
The University of Manchester | #58 | £39,400 (≈ ₹50.43 L) |
Source: QS World University Rankings by Subject 2026, Official University Websites
Specialisations in Masters in Computer Science UK
Masters in Computer Science UK offers several specialisations for students with different career goals. You can choose a technical area based on your background, interest, and target job role.
AI, data science, cybersecurity, software engineering, robotics, and cloud computing are among the most popular choices for international students.
The table below shows popular specialisations, modules, and career direction.
Specialisation Area | Popular Modules | Career Direction |
Artificial Intelligence | Machine Learning, Neural Networks, NLP | AI Engineer, ML Engineer |
Data Science and Big Data | Data Mining, Predictive Analytics, Statistics | Data Scientist, Data Analyst |
Cybersecurity | Network Security, Ethical Hacking, Cryptography | Cybersecurity Analyst |
Software Engineering | Agile, Software Architecture, Cloud Apps | Software Developer |
Machine Learning and Robotics | Deep Learning, Computer Vision, Automation | Robotics Engineer |
Cloud Computing | Cloud Infrastructure, Virtualisation, DevOps | Cloud Engineer |
Source: Official University Websites
Eligibility and Admission Requirements for Masters in Computer Science UK
To pursue Masters in Computer Science UK, international students must meet academic, English language, and sometimes course-specific technical requirements. Eligibility varies by university and course type. Advanced Computer Science courses usually need a strong CS, maths, engineering, or related technical background, while conversion courses may accept non-CS graduates.
Academic Requirements for Masters in Computer Science UK
Most UK universities require a recognised bachelor’s degree with strong academic performance. Top universities usually expect a first-class or strong upper second-class degree in Computer Science, mathematics, engineering, science, or a closely related quantitative field.
Some conversion courses accept non-CS students with strong maths, analytical ability, and programming interest. Oxford’s MSc Advanced Computer Science expects students to have a Computer Science or mathematical background, while Imperial’s MSc Computing is for students with a First-Class Honours degree or equivalent in a subject outside Computing or Computer Science.
The table below explains academic requirements by university tier.
University Tier | Academic Qualification | Student Note |
Top Universities | First-class / strong 2:1 honours degree or equivalent | CS, maths, engineering, or strong quantitative background preferred |
Mid-Tier Universities | 2:1 or strong 2:2 equivalent may be accepted | Relevant technical projects or experience can support the profile |
Affordable Universities | Recognised bachelor’s degree with flexible criteria | Some courses may accept 50–55%+, depending on profile |
Conversion Courses | Non-CS degree may be accepted | Maths, logic, analytical ability, and basic programming help |
Research-Based Courses | Strong academic record and research interest | Project proposal or research fit may be required |
Source: Official University Websites
English Proficiency Requirements for Masters in Computer Science UK
Students whose previous education does not meet English waiver rules usually need IELTS, TOEFL, PTE, or another accepted English test. Top universities generally ask for higher scores.
Cambridge’s MPhil Advanced Computer Science requires IELTS 7.5 overall with 7.0 in each band or TOEFL iBT 107 overall with 25 in each section. UCL lists the English level for Computer Science MSc as Level 2, while each university sets its own accepted tests and minimum scores.
The table below shows common English score expectations by university tier.
University Tier | Minimum Score Requirement | Student Note |
Top Universities | IELTS 7.0–7.5 overall; TOEFL iBT 100–107 | Section-wise minimum scores usually apply |
Mid-Tier Universities | IELTS 6.5–7.0; TOEFL iBT 90–100 | Some courses ask for higher writing or speaking scores |
Affordable Universities | IELTS 6.0–6.5; TOEFL iBT 80–90 | Pre-sessional English may be available |
Waiver Cases | English-medium degree may help | Waiver rules vary by university |
Alternative Tests | PTE, Cambridge English, or accepted equivalents | Always check the course page |
Source: Official University Websites
Standardised Test Requirements for Masters in Computer Science UK
GRE or GMAT is generally not a common requirement for Masters in Computer Science UK. Most universities focus more on academic background, programming ability, maths preparation, SOP, references, and technical fit. UCL states that only a small number of taught courses require GMAT or GRE, and Oxford’s graduate course pages mention GRE requirements only where course-specific rules apply.
The table below shows standardised test expectations by university tier.
University Tier | GRE / GMAT Requirement | Student Note |
Top Universities | Usually not required, but course-specific checks needed | Strong academics and technical background matter more |
Mid-Tier Universities | Usually optional or not required | GRE may help only if the university accepts it |
Affordable Universities | Usually waived | Focus on grades, SOP, English score, and documents |
Competitive Applicants | Optional GRE can support quantitative strength | Useful only if accepted by the university |
GMAT | Rarely required for Computer Science | More common for business-related programs |
Source: Official University Websites
Note:
Students who do not meet the highest academic or English benchmarks can still apply to suitable universities or consider pre-sessional English, foundation-style preparation, or conversion courses.
These options can help bridge gaps in programming, mathematics, academic writing, and technical readiness before starting a full master’s program.
Admission Process for Masters in Computer Science UK
Admission for Masters in Computer Science UK usually starts with university shortlisting and ends with offer acceptance, CAS, and visa application. Students should apply early because top-ranked universities can have strict deadlines and limited seats. A strong SOP, academic record, technical projects, and clear career goal can improve your application quality.
The table below explains the admission process in a simple way:
Step | What You Need to Do | Important Detail |
1. Shortlist Universities | Compare rank, fees, modules, and city | Match course with career goal |
2. Check Eligibility | Review academic and English criteria | Use official course page |
3. Prepare Documents | SOP, LORs, CV, transcripts, passport | Keep scanned copies ready |
4. Apply Online | Submit university application | Pay fee if required |
5. Attend Interview | Some courses may ask for it | Prepare profile and technical answers |
6. Receive Offer | Conditional or unconditional | Check deadline carefully |
7. Accept Offer | Pay deposit if required | Needed before CAS in many cases |
8. Apply for Visa | Use CAS and financial documents | Apply early |
Source: Official University Websites
Masters in Computer Science in UK Fees and Living Cost
Masters in computer science in UK fees include tuition, accommodation, food, travel, visa fee, healthcare surcharge, study materials, laptop, and personal expenses. London-based universities usually have higher living costs than cities outside London. Tuition fees also vary based on ranking, course type, specialisation, and university location.
Tuition Fees for Masters in Computer Science UK
Tuition fees for Masters in Computer Science UK can vary widely. Top-ranked universities and advanced computing courses usually cost more. International students should always check the latest fee on the official course page before applying because tuition fees may change every academic year.
The table below gives an estimated tuition range for Computer Science Masters UK:
University / Course Type | Approx. Tuition Fees | INR Value |
Research-intensive universities | £26,000–£45,000/year | ≈ ₹33.28–₹57.60 L/year |
Top-ranked CS universities | £39,000–£55,663/year | ≈ ₹49.92–₹71.25 L/year |
London-based universities | £40,000–£46,000/year | ≈ ₹51.20–₹58.88 L/year |
AI / Advanced Computing courses | £35,000–£46,000/year | ≈ ₹44.80–₹58.88 L/year |
Conversion CS courses | £25,000–£42,000/year | ≈ ₹32.00–₹53.76 L/year |
Source: Official University Websites
Living Cost in UK for Computer Science Students
Living cost depends on city, housing type, travel habits, and lifestyle. For UK Student visa financial proof, students need £1,529/month (≈ ₹1.96 L/month) for London or £1,171/month (≈ ₹1.50 L/month) outside London for up to 9 months, as per GOV UK.
The table below shows estimated monthly living expenses for students:
Expense Category | Approx. Monthly Cost | INR Value |
Accommodation | £600–£1,400/month | ≈ ₹76,800–₹1.79 L/month |
Food and Groceries | £200–£350/month | ≈ ₹25,600–₹44,800/month |
Transport | £60–£180/month | ≈ ₹7,680–₹23,040/month |
Utilities and Internet | £100–£220/month | ≈ ₹12,800–₹28,160/month |
Personal Expenses | £150–£300/month | ≈ ₹19,200–₹38,400/month |
Visa Living Cost Proof | £1,171–£1,529/month | ≈ ₹1.50–₹1.96 L/month |
Source: GOV UK, Official University Websites
Student Visa for Masters in Computer Science UK
International students need a UK Student visa for full-time master’s programs. You usually need CAS, valid passport, proof of funds, academic documents, English proof if required, visa fee, and healthcare surcharge.Student visa fee as £558 (≈ ₹71,424) for applications from outside UK.
The table below explains UK Student visa process.
Step | What to Do | Important Detail |
Get Offer | Accept university offer | Conditional or unconditional |
Pay Deposit | Pay if university asks | Often needed before CAS |
Receive CAS | University issues CAS | Required for visa application |
Arrange Funds | Show tuition and living cost | Follow financial proof rules |
Apply Online | Submit visa application | Use GOV UK route |
Pay Fees | Visa fee and healthcare surcharge | £558 or (≈ ₹71,424) visa fee |
Biometrics | Complete appointment | Identity verification |
Wait for Decision | Track application | Apply early |
Source: GOV UK, Official University Websites
Scholarships for Masters in Computer Science UK
Scholarships for Masters in Computer Science UK can reduce tuition and living costs, but eligibility must be checked from official scholarship websites. Most scholarships consider nationality, academic record, leadership, financial need, selected university, and course admission status. Students should apply early because many awards have separate deadlines.
The table below gives verified scholarship eligibility in a clean format.
Scholarship | Verified Eligibility | Coverage |
Chevening Scholarship | Eligible country citizen, undergraduate degree, at least 2,800 hours work experience, leadership profile | Fully funded master’s support |
Commonwealth Master’s Scholarship | Commonwealth citizen/permanent resident, at least upper second-class degree, unable to afford UK study | Tuition, stipend, travel support |
GREAT Scholarship | Indian students applying for eligible one-year postgraduate courses | £10,000 (≈ ₹12.80 L) |
University Merit Scholarships | Strong academic profile and eligible course admission | Partial tuition support |
Department Scholarships | Course or department-specific applicants | Partial fee waiver or award |
Women in STEM / Subject Awards | Eligible STEM students, often country or profile based | Varies by provider |
Source: Official Websites, Official University Websites
Note:
Eligibility is not the same for every Masters in Computer Science UK course.
Some programs are for Computer Science graduates, while some are conversion courses for students from mathematics, engineering, physics, or other quantitative backgrounds.
Always check the official university course page before applying.
Work Rights During Masters in Computer Science UK
Many full-time international students can work part-time during term time and full-time during official vacation periods, depending on visa conditions. For degree-level students, working hours are commonly limited to 20 hours/week during term time. Students should always check their visa and university conditions before accepting work.
The table below shows common part-time job options in UK.
Part-Time Role | Common Work Area | Approx. Pay |
IT Support Assistant | Campus or local IT teams | £12.71–£18/hour or (≈ ₹1,627–₹2,304/hour) |
Teaching / Lab Assistant | University department | £14–£22/hour or (≈ ₹1,792–₹2,816/hour) |
Retail Assistant | Stores and supermarkets | £12.71–£15/hour or (≈ ₹1,627–₹1,920/hour) |
Hospitality Assistant | Cafes, restaurants, events | £12.71–£16/hour or (≈ ₹1,627–₹2,048/hour) |
Tutoring Assistant | Coding or maths support | £18–£30/hour or (≈ ₹2,304–₹3,840/hour) |
Source: GOV UK, University Career Services
Jobs After Masters in Computer Science UK
Jobs after Masters in Computer Science UK are available in software development, AI, cybersecurity, cloud computing, data analytics, fintech, consulting, healthcare technology, and research. Glassdoor reports UK software developer average salary around £44,542/year (≈ ₹56.94 lakh/year), while data scientist average salary is around £54,623/year (≈ ₹69.84 lakh/year).
The table below shows common jobs after MSc Computer Science in UK.
Job Role | Common Industry | Approx. Annual Salary |
Software Developer | IT, fintech, product companies | £35,000–£60,000 or (≈ ₹44.80–₹76.80 L) |
Data Scientist | Analytics, AI, finance, consulting | £40,000–£70,000 or (≈ ₹51.20–₹89.60 L) |
Machine Learning Engineer | AI, robotics, automation | £45,000–£80,000 or (≈ ₹57.60 L–₹1.02 Cr.) |
Cybersecurity Analyst | Security, banking, IT services | £35,000–£65,000 or (≈ ₹44.80–₹83.20 L) |
Cloud Engineer | Cloud, DevOps, infrastructure | £40,000–£75,000 or (≈ ₹51.20–₹96 L) |
BI Analyst | Data, retail, finance, consulting | £35,000–£60,000 or (≈ ₹44.80–₹76.80 L) |
Source: Glassdoor, International Salary Platforms
Conclusion
Masters in Computer Science UK can be a strong option for students who want a globally recognised degree, shorter study duration, and career opportunities in software, AI, cybersecurity, cloud computing, and data science.
Universities such as Oxford, Cambridge, Imperial College London, UCL, Edinburgh, King’s College London, and Manchester are highly ranked for Computer Science. Still, you should compare tuition fees, eligibility, scholarships, modules, visa rules, city cost, and career outcomes before applying.
Planning to study Computer Science Masters UK? Speak with our study abroad experts for personalised guidance and choose the right university with a strong application strategy.